The Mexico Automotive Junction Box Market was estimated at USD 226 Million in 2025 and is projected to reach USD 262 Million by 2032, growing at a CAGR of 2.1% from 2026 to 2032. This growth is fueled by the expanding automotive sector, particularly the rising demand for electric and hybrid vehicles, which require more sophisticated electrical systems. Additionally, advancements in smart junction box technology, including enhanced connectivity and diagnostics, are propelling the market forward.

The Mexican automotive sector is witnessing a surge in production, leading to a heightened demand for junction boxes that effectively manage complex electrical connections within vehicles. As automakers prioritize safety and efficiency, the role of junction boxes in facilitating these enhancements becomes increasingly critical.
Furthermore, the shift towards electric vehicles (EVs) necessitates junction boxes that support advanced electrical architecture. This transition is encouraging manufacturers to innovate and develop junction boxes that align with the evolving needs of modern automotive designs.
Despite its promising outlook, the Mexico Automotive Junction Box Market faces certain restraints. Intense competition drives pricing pressures, compelling manufacturers to innovate rapidly to retain market share. Additionally, the fast-paced technological evolution within the automotive sector necessitates continual investment in research and development to meet new challenges and compliance requirements. Furthermore, shifting regulatory standards related to vehicle safety and environmental impact impose additional operational complexities that manufacturers must navigate.

The Mexican government has implemented several initiatives aimed at bolstering the automotive sector, including policies to enhance domestic manufacturing capabilities. Programs such as the Automotive Industry Promotion Policy seek to stimulate production efficiency and technological advancement within the industry. Furthermore, incentives like tax breaks and subsidies are available to firms that align with environmental standards, encouraging a shift toward sustainable practices in junction box manufacturing. These efforts collectively create a favorable regulatory environment for manufacturers operating in the automotive junction box space.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
